Abstract
A hydraulic circuit having a brake pipe suitable for being connected to a pressurized fluid source or to a pressure-free reservoir, i.e. to a reservoir without excess pressure, via a proportional pressure reducer controlled by an electronic control unit (ECU). The circuit includes link solenoid-valve means suitable for connecting the proportional pressure reducer to the reservoir or, via a calibrated pressure reducer, to the pressurized fluid source.
